ASEAN to shorten track to accept East Timor as new member

Leaders agree to ease some rules as group is likely to become 11 nations in 2025

APORNRATH PHOONPHONGPHIPHAT, Nikkei staff writer

VIENTIANE -- Leaders of the 10 Southeast Asian nations agreed on Thursday to accelerate the process of accepting East Timor as the 11th member of ASEAN, diplomats said.
